single pulse mode

简明释义

单脉冲模式

英英释义

A mode of operation in which a device emits or processes a single pulse of energy or signal at a time.

一种操作模式,其中设备一次发出或处理一个能量或信号脉冲。

In the realm of electronics and signal processing, the term single pulse mode refers to a specific operational state where a device emits a single, distinct pulse of energy or signal. This mode is particularly significant in various applications, including radar systems, communication devices, and even medical equipment. Understanding the implications and functionalities of single pulse mode can enhance our comprehension of how these technologies operate and their practical uses in everyday life.To begin with, let us delve into the fundamental principle behind single pulse mode. In this mode, a system generates one pulse at a time, which can be precisely controlled in terms of duration, amplitude, and timing. This is in contrast to continuous wave modes, where signals are emitted continuously over a period. The ability to emit a single pulse allows for clearer signal detection and analysis, making it easier to interpret data without interference from overlapping signals.One prominent application of single pulse mode is found in radar technology. Radar systems utilize pulses of radio waves to detect objects and measure their distance. By operating in single pulse mode, a radar system can send out a single pulse and then listen for the echo that returns from an object. This method provides precise information about the object's distance and speed, which is crucial for navigation and surveillance. The clarity offered by single pulse mode minimizes the risk of false readings caused by multiple overlapping signals.Moreover, single pulse mode is also essential in medical imaging techniques such as ultrasound. In ultrasound machines, a single pulse of sound is emitted into the body, and the echoes that bounce back are recorded to create images of internal structures. This technique relies on the precision of single pulse mode to ensure that the images produced are accurate and free from noise. By controlling the timing and strength of each pulse, medical professionals can obtain detailed images that aid in diagnosis and treatment planning.Additionally, in the field of telecommunications, single pulse mode plays a vital role in data transmission. When transmitting data over long distances, it is crucial to avoid signal degradation. By using single pulse mode, systems can send discrete packets of data, allowing for better error correction and signal integrity. This method is particularly useful in digital communications, where maintaining clarity and reducing interference are paramount.Despite its advantages, operating in single pulse mode does come with certain limitations. For instance, the rate at which pulses can be sent is typically lower than that of continuous wave systems. This means that while single pulse mode offers clarity and precision, it may not be suitable for applications requiring high-speed data transmission or rapid signal processing. Therefore, engineers and designers must carefully consider the specific needs of their applications when choosing between different operational modes.In conclusion, the concept of single pulse mode is integral to various technological applications, providing clarity and precision in signal generation and detection. From radar systems to medical imaging and telecommunications, the ability to emit a single pulse allows for enhanced performance and reliability.
